description: The following analytic identifies the execution of CLOP ransomware variants using specific arguments ("runrun" or "temp.dat") to trigger their malicious activities. This detection leverages data from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) agents, focusing on process names and command-line arguments. Monitoring this activity is crucial as it indicates potential ransomware behavior, which can lead to file encryption on network shares or local machines. If confirmed malicious, this activity could result in significant data loss and operational disruption due to encrypted files, highlighting the need for immediate investigation and response.

how_to_implement: The detection is based on data that originates from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) agents. These agents are designed to provide security-related telemetry from the endpoints where the agent is installed. To implement this search, you must ingest logs that contain the process GUID, process name, and parent process. Additionally, you must ingest complete command-line executions. These logs must be processed using the appropriate Splunk Technology Add-ons that are specific to the EDR product. The logs must also be mapped to the `Processes` node of the `Endpoint` data model. Use the Splunk Common Information Model (CIM) to normalize the field names and speed up the data modeling process.
|
|
known_false_positives: Operators can execute third party tools using these parameters.
